After seasons of being boxed into "anti-fashion" and "quiet luxury," with The Row’s Margaux and corporate-core bags dominating, fashion has finally found the bag. And spoiler alert: it’s not rocket science. Enter the classic maxi tote.
Top of our wishlist: Massimo Dutti’s Nappa leather maxi tote — timeless, roomy, and genuinely practical. This beauty doesn’t just carry your essentials; it turns heads. With a sleek buckle closure, a main compartment spacious enough for life’s daily chaos, and two extra pockets for important receipts (or that forgotten granola bar), it’s as functional as it is chic. Plus, two handles and a shoulder strap — because choices matter.
Another strong contender for this season's It bag is Loro Piana’s debut Ghiera Shopper, featuring hand-finished blanket stitching and a soft, rounded structure that captures the brand’s signature sensorial touch.
Crafted from supple bovine leather with a smooth Nappa finish, this bag is built for workdays and weekends alike.
